A charming and character filled 2 bed end of terrace stone cottage nestled in a picturesque Lakeland valley, this traditional property offers a delightful retreat with well proportioned accommodation and serene surroundings.

The property benefits from a well-insulated interior which complements the deceptively light rooms, creating a cosy atmosphere.� On the ground floor, the accommodation briefly comprises a welcoming living space that exudes warmth and character, complete with a lovely stone fireplace housing a wood-burning stove, a south facing kitchen benefitting from a sunlit extension which provides a bright, warm dining area looking out on the garden and to the fells, a three piece bathroom and an additional WC. On the first floor there are two bedrooms, including one large double bedroom, one spacious but smaller bedroom with room for twin beds, and on the second floor, a large attic room with Velux windows and space to sleep three. Each room is designed to offer comfort and warmth, ideal at the end of a busy day.

Externally, the property enjoys a large rear garden with mature trees and space for games or for resting, in the peaceful setting. Surrounded by stunning mountain scenery, the garden provides a tranquil escape from the hustle and bustle of everyday life, full of birdsong, bees and buttercups. Positioned to the rear of the property within the garden there is a substantial green oak, slate-roofed work shed, fully insulated with a suspended wood floor, valuable storage space and built for creative use as a workshop, office, studio or overflow bedroom.

Three former coal houses adjoin the property at the gable end, one of which is converted into a ground floor bathroom for the cottage.

The property is located in the heart of the village, greatly adding to its appeal. The surrounding area offers a wealth of natural beauty and protected space. Helvellyn is up the hill to the left, and Ullswater is down the hill to the right. Within walking distance, there is something for everyone.�A leisurely stroll across the fields or time in the garden surrounded by spectacular views, give residents the chance to drink the unique setting.

This 2 bed end of terrace historic stone cottage combines traditional charm with modern convenience, providing a cosy and welcoming home in beautiful surroundings offering a wonderful opportunity to enjoy the comfort and peace of this unique area.
